P.S. the UFO near Madge Hill (Hognaston Winn) is  Trent  Doppler VOR (DVOR - Doppler VHF Omnidirectional Range)

Its a navigation point for aircraft.

They are a dying thing. With the use of GPS everyone knows where they are without straight line vectors from a VOR. The widespread use of GPS and computers in Air Traffic Control has also led to "direct routing" where aircraft no longer follow airways. Therefore VOR which mark key airways or turning points are on their way out.
